Quick answer

God promised rest from all David's enemies and, with a striking reversal, declared that He would make David a house. God will build a dynasty for David, not the reverse.

Overview

The wordplay turns on 'house': David wished to build God a house (temple), but God will build David a 'house' (a lasting dynasty). This shifts the whole relationship from human gift to divine grace. The promise of an enduring royal line becomes the heart of the Davidic covenant, the seedbed of messianic hope.

Christ at the center

God's covenant with David — a son whose throne and kingdom would last forever (7:12–16) — finds its yes in Jesus, the Son of David who reigns without end.
